WHY READ THE LABEL?

0Find nutritional information on the amount per serving

0% daily values that help you see how food fits into your daily diet

0Avoid portion distortion0Find ingredients/list of allergens0Make informed choices about your food

SERVING SIZE

0Measurement of one serving 0All nutrients are based on this amount0Calculations: serving size x calories or

nutrient0ex: 2 cups of mac n cheese x 250 calories = 500

calories

CALORIES

0Unit of measure for energy0From carbohydrates, proteins and fats0Total calories = total calories from carbs, fats

and proteins040 cal = low0100 cal = moderate0400 cal = high

TOTAL FAT

0Saturated0Butter, coconut oil, lard0Red meat, prepared food, dairy products

0Trans0Adding hydrogen to vegetable oil (hydrogenation)0Allows longer shelf life

0Unsaturated 0Monounsaturated & Polyunsaturated0Avocados, peanut butter, olive oil

% DAILY VALUE

0Based on the amounts of nutrients you should get each day

0Percentages tells you what % of a nutrient that one serving provides0Based on 2,000 calorie diet05% or less = low020% or more = high

NUTRIENTS & DAILY VALUES

0Based on 2,000 calories 0Total Fat: 65 grams (g)   0Saturated fatty acids: 20 grams (g)0Cholesterol: 300 milligrams (mg) 0Sodium: 2400 milligrams (mg)0Potassium: 3500 milligrams (mg)0Total Carbohydrate: 300 grams (g)   0Fiber: 25 grams (g) 0Protein: 50 grams (g)

Meijer: NuVal System0The NuVal Nutritional Scoring System is a food

scoring system that helps you see at a glance the nutritional value of the foods you buy.

0Scores are displayed directly on shelf tags, scale labels, and other signage throughout Meijer so you can make quick and easy nutritional comparisons between foods.

0The NuVal System scores food on a scale of 1 to 100.0 The higher the NuVal Score, the higher the

nutrition.

Test your NuVal Knowledge0 The NuVal™ Nutritional Scoring System is powered by the

Overall Nutritional Quality Index (ONQI™), a patent-pending algorithm for measuring the nutritional quality of foods and beverages0 More than 30 nutrients - including vitamins,

minerals, fiber, and antioxidants; sugar, salt, trans fat, saturated fat, and cholesterol.

0 The system also incorporates measures for the quality of protein, fat, and carbohydrates, as well as calories and omega-3 fats
